    Bhí comhrá an-suimúil agam le duine éigin inné.

    Tá fhios againn go léir faoina hainmneacha Niall agus Eithne,agus chomh maith le sin tá fhios againn ar fad go dtugtar an fhoghraíocht "Nile" agus "Ethna" orthu go minic agus go coitianta.

    Ach an phointe abhí agam,go bhfuil na hainmneacha seo ainmneacha Gaelacha go fíor,agus gurb iad seo leanas an fhoghraíocht ceart ar an dhá cheann:

    Niall = "Neeal"
    Eithne = "En-yeh"

    Thosaigh an comhrá amach nuair a dúirt sé liom go bhfuil iníon aige darb ainm "Enya",agus bhí mé ag iarraidh an litriú ceart Ghaelach a mhíniú dó.Ach ní raibh sé cinnte,agus thug mé samplaî eile dó,an t-ainm Niall,agus an t-ainm Niamh freisin,mar ní thugtar "Nive" ar an t-ainm seo go deo.

    Cad a cheapann sibhse?
